This memorial sits outside of the Beverly Branch #500 of the Royal Canadian Legion. The memorial was built in July, 1964. The plaque on the cairn simply says "In Memory Of Those Who Served". The dedication service was conducted by Reverend N.A. Russ of the Lynden Church.
